This past weekend, I made two delicious desserts. The first was for a dinner with some friends at our house. I made this French Silk Pie recipe at the recommendation of my sister.

The prep was not bad and mostly consisted of waiting for my KitchenAid to do its magic. The recipe makes enough filling for two pies really. I made one in a ready made Oreo crust and the other in a “normal” pie crust requiring baking (shown above.) I think the Oreo crust was more tasty and yes of course I had to sample both in order to give a proper recommendation. Also, I recommend using baker’s sugar instead of normal sugar AND putting freshly made whipped cream on top with chocolate chips sprinkled in the whipped cream. Um, yum!
